Studies on baculoviral mid-gut gland necrosis of kuruma shrimp (Penaeus japonicus).

In a previous paper (1981), this author indicated that the most characteristic cytological change of this disease producing high mortality of kuruma shrimp larvae (P. japonicus)and postlarvae was hypertrophied nuclei resulting in chromatolysis of the affected mid-gut gland epithelial cells. In the present study, the author examined this epizootic by detecting hypertrophied nuclei in squash and stained preparations of the affected mid-gut gland, or in squash unstained preparations under central illumination, dark field illumination, phase contrast and interference microscope.
